4 exams. 1 accumulative. 2 lab exams. Roughly studying 25-35 hours per week. H/w packages of 20-30 pages. Lab workbook + Lab physioEx assingments in which should NEVER postpone till last minute to complete. Time management is KEY. Many students were repeating the course due to not taking the class seriously.
